NBC’s coverage of the Conference quarterfinals

NBC will carry two (with possible four) games of the NHL conference quarterfinals, as we finally get a national look at Ryan Miller and the Buffalo Sabres and Ilya Bryzgalov and the Phoenix Coyotes. We could also get a look at the Chicago and Nashville series, if they go past four games. Which they most likely will. Here’s the NBC schedule for the first round:

#3 Buffalo vs. #6 Boston - Saturday, April 17, 1:00 p.m. (Game 2)

#4 Phoenix @ #5 Detroit - Sunday, April 18, 3:00 p.m. (Game 3)

#2 Chicago vs. #7 Nashville - Saturday, April 24, 3:00 p.m. (Game 5 - if necessary)

#4 Phoenix @ #5 Detroit - Sunday, April 25, 2:00 p.m. (Game 6 - if necessary)
